weaver 2004/02/23 16:35:59
Modified:
components/persistence/src/test/org/apache/jetspeed/components/persistence
TestPersistenceContainer.java
Log:
clean up
Revision Changes Path
1.3 +11 -2
jakarta-jetspeed-2/components/persistence/src/test/org/apache/jetspeed/components/persistence/TestPersistenceContainer.java
Index: TestPersistenceContainer.java
===================================================================
RCS file:
/home/cvs/jakarta-jetspeed-2/components/persistence/src/test/org/apache/jetspeed/components/persistence/TestPersistenceContainer.java,v
retrieving revision 1.2
retrieving revision 1.3
diff -u -r1.2 -r1.3
--- TestPersistenceContainer.java 23 Feb 2004 16:43:00 -0000 1.2
+++ TestPersistenceContainer.java 24 Feb 2004 00:35:59 -0000 1.3
@@ -60,6 +60,9 @@
import org.apache.jetspeed.components.AbstractComponentAwareTestCase;
import org.apache.jetspeed.components.ComponentManager;
+import org.picocontainer.defaults.DefaultPicoContainer;
+import org.picocontainer.defaults.ObjectReference;
+import org.picocontainer.defaults.SimpleReference;
/**
* <p>
@@ -74,6 +77,7 @@
{
private ComponentManager persistenceCm;
private ComponentManager rdbmsCm;
+ private DefaultPicoContainer parent;
/**
@@ -576,8 +580,13 @@
Reader persistenceScript = new
InputStreamReader(cl.getResourceAsStream("org/apache/jetspeed/containers/persistence.container.groovy"));
rdbmsCm = new ComponentManager(rdbmsScript, ComponentManager.GROOVY);
persistenceCm = new ComponentManager(persistenceScript,
ComponentManager.GROOVY);
- rdbmsCm.getRootContainer();
- persistenceCm.getRootContainer();
+ parent = new DefaultPicoContainer();
+ ObjectReference parentRef = new SimpleReference();
+ ObjectReference rdbmsRef = new SimpleReference();
+ ObjectReference persistenceRef = new SimpleReference();
+ parentRef.set(parent);
+ rdbmsCm.getContainerBuilder().buildContainer(rdbmsRef, parentRef,
"TEST_PERSISTENCE");
+ persistenceCm.getContainerBuilder().buildContainer(persistenceRef,
parentRef, "TEST_PERSISTENCE");
}
---------------------------------------------------------------------
To unsubscribe, e-mail: [EMAIL PROTECTED]
For additional commands, e-mail: [EMAIL PROTECTED]